VII- Jenova's murdering spree in the Shrina Bldg. Cloud just wakes up, to find his prison cell somehow open. Who could have set him free ? All of Avalanche is in prison, locked away, next to him. Cloud then sees a dead Shrina guard, and blood everywhere. Following Nanaki, Cloud and the player soon quickly learns that everybody on the floor that Cloud was on is dead, wiped out by Jenova's awakening. The music during this part doesn't help, and sends a good job of sending chills down the player's spine.
